Assessing Your Needs and Personal Style

Before you begin decorating, take a moment to analyze how you currently use (or choose not to use) your kitchen corner. This initial assessment ensures your decor choices are both aesthetically pleasing and functional.

  • Prioritize Functionality: Determine the primary purpose of this corner. Is it near your stove, making it perfect for storing cooking utensils or spices? Is it adjacent to the sink, suited for dish soap or drying racks? Or is it predominantly decorative, providing an opportunity to showcase your personal style?
  • Measure Your Space: Use a measuring tape to record the exact dimensions of your corner—depth, width, and height. Take note of existing cabinetry, shelves, or upper cabinets that might influence your decor options.
  • Identify Your Style: Reflect on your kitchen’s overall design. Is it sleek and minimalist, cozy farmhouse, eclectic, or modern? Your decor should harmonize seamlessly with your current aesthetic.
  • Evaluate Lighting Conditions: Does your corner enjoy abundant natural light, or is it a bit dim? Good lighting can dramatically enhance the appearance of your decor. If needed, consider adding a small lamp or under-cabinet lighting for warmth and brightness.

Creative Ideas to Elevate Your Kitchen Corner

Now comes the fun part—selecting decor that transforms your corner into a charming and practical space. Here are ten inspiring ideas, each accompanied by styling tips and visual inspiration to spark your creativity.

Style with Rustic Wooden Elements and Natural Accents

Introduce warmth and charm with layered wooden cutting boards. This rustic approach adds texture and a natural vibe to your kitchen corner.

  • Diverse Wooden Pieces: Opt for cutting boards of varying sizes, shapes, and finishes. Lean larger boards against the wall and layer smaller ones in front for visual interest.
  • Vintage and Farmhouse Details: Incorporate vintage pitchers or crocks filled with wooden spoons, spatulas, or fresh herbs to enhance a farmhouse aesthetic.
  • Functional Storage: Add small wooden crates or baskets to organize napkins, placemats, or other small essentials, keeping the space tidy and accessible.

Charming Tiered Trays for Compact Organization

Utilize a tiered tray to organize daily essentials while adding a decorative element. This space-efficient solution keeps items accessible and visually appealing.

  • Daily Use Items: Store salt and pepper shakers, napkins, small bowls, or sweetener packets across the tiers for convenience.
  • Decorative Touches: Place a small candle, succulent, or string fairy lights on one tier to create a cozy ambiance.
  • Matching Style: Select a tray that complements your kitchen’s style—rustic wood for farmhouse, sleek metal for modern, or vintage-inspired for eclectic charm.

Design a Dedicated Coffee Corner

Turn your corner into a cozy coffee station, making your morning routine more delightful and organized.

  • Mug Display: Use a tiered shelf, decorative tray, or repurposed cake stand to showcase your favorite coffee mugs.
  • Organized Supplies: Arrange coffee beans, sugar, and other essentials in stylish containers for easy access.
  • Integrate Appliances: If space allows, include your coffee maker within the setup. Choose a compact, stylish model that fits seamlessly.

Elegant Arrangement with Flowers and Cutting Boards

Combine the freshness of flowers with the practicality of cutting boards for a refined and lively display.

  • Fresh Flowers: Use a clear vase or mason jar filled with fresh blooms to add color and vibrancy.
  • Practical Arrangement: Stack a few neatly arranged cutting boards beside the flowers for a balanced look that’s both beautiful and functional.
  • Color Harmony: Choose flowers that complement your kitchen’s color palette, adding subtle or bold accents as desired.

Vertical Corner Shelf for Display and Storage

Maximize vertical space with a decorative corner shelf, perfect for showcasing both functional and decorative items.

  • Pantry and Kitchen Essentials: Store attractive jars filled with pasta, grains, or spices for easy access.
  • Decorative Elements: Incorporate small potted plants, cookbooks, or framed artwork to personalize the space.
  • Shelf Style: Choose floating shelves for a modern look or bracketed versions for rustic or industrial flair.

Indoor Herb Garden for Freshness and Style

Add greenery and flavor with a mini indoor herb garden, bringing vitality and functionality to your kitchen corner.

  • Herb Selection: Grow frequently used herbs like basil, mint, thyme, rosemary, or chives.
  • Container Choices: Plant herbs in matching small pots, a long planter, or a rustic wooden box for a cozy feel.
  • Lighting Needs: Ensure ample natural light; if not, supplement with a small grow light to keep herbs thriving.

Refined Serving Tray for a Sophisticated Touch

Design a chic and functional display with a round serving tray, perfect for consolidating essentials and adding elegance.

  • Essential Items: Arrange items such as olive oil, salt and pepper grinders, a bowl of fresh fruit, or a small floral arrangement.
  • Material Selection: Pick a tray material that complements your kitchen style—wood, marble, metal, or ceramic.
  • Keep It Organized: Focus on a few key items to maintain a clean, uncluttered look that’s both stylish and practical.

Vintage Accents for a Nostalgic Charm

Incorporate vintage pieces to add character and a timeless appeal to your kitchen corner.

  • Authentic Vintage Items: Use items like an old-fashioned scale, vintage fruit bowl, ceramic canisters, or a wooden breadbox.
  • Charming Details: Add vintage-inspired signs, antique utensils, or framed vintage recipe cards for extra personality.
  • Cohesion: Keep the collection curated and cohesive to avoid visual clutter, selecting a few complementary pieces.

Minimalist Style with Neutral Tones

Create a calming, clutter-free aesthetic with neutral decor, perfect for contemporary or minimalist kitchens.

  • Color Palette: Use whites, creams, beiges, and subtle grays for a serene look.
  • Functional Simplicity: Choose simple, elegant items like ceramic utensil holders, light-colored cutting boards, and transparent jars.
  • Green Accents: Add a small potted plant or a sprig of fresh herbs for a lively touch without overwhelming the space.

Seasonal Decor Themes for a Fresh Look Year-Round

Keep your kitchen corner vibrant and festive by updating decor according to the seasons.

  • Fall: Incorporate miniature pumpkins, gourds, candles with autumn scents, and branches with colorful foliage.
  • Winter: Use evergreen branches, pinecones, holiday-themed candles, and festive figurines for a cozy vibe.
  • Spring: Fresh flowers, pastel-colored accents, decorative eggs, and bird motifs brighten the space.
  • Summer: Bright floral arrangements, lemon-themed accessories, seashells, and nautical decor create a breezy feel.

Tips for Maintaining a Tidy and Functional Corner

Even the most beautifully decorated corner can become cluttered without proper upkeep. Here are expert tips to keep your space pristine and functional:

  • Routine Decluttering: Dedicate a few minutes weekly to remove unnecessary items and keep the area organized.
  • “One In, One Out” Policy: For every new item added, remove an old or unused item to prevent clutter accumulation.
  • Concealed Storage: Use containers, baskets, or drawers to hide less attractive or seldom-used items, maintaining a clean look.
  • Maximize Vertical Space: Utilize shelves or tiered trays to keep the countertop clear and maximize storage capacity.
  • Consistent Cleaning: Regularly wipe surfaces to prevent dust, grime, and spills from building up and dulling your decor.

Mastering Kitchen Corner Organization: Step-by-Step Approach

Decluttering and Deep Cleaning

Begin by clearing everything from the corner. This step is essential to assess the space objectively and set the stage for a fresh start. Clean all surfaces thoroughly, wiping down countertops, walls, and any existing shelves or cabinets.

  • Item Assessment: Sort through all items, categorizing them into essentials, occasional use, and rarely-used or unused items.
  • Elimination: Be honest about what you no longer need. Donate, discard, or store these items elsewhere to create a functional space.
  • Deep Cleaning: Once empty, give the area a thorough clean to remove dust, grease, or grime, setting a clean foundation for your new decor.

Planning Your Ideal Layout

Design your corner with functionality in mind. Think about your workflow and how you can position everyday items for easy access. Incorporate aesthetic elements to enhance the overall look.

  • Accessibility: Place frequently used items at eye level or within arm’s reach.
  • Visual Appeal: Use attractive storage jars, matching containers, and decorative organizers to elevate the look.
  • Ergonomics: Ensure that items are positioned to prevent unnecessary bending or reaching, making your space both beautiful and practical.

Innovative Storage Solutions for Challenging Corners

Maximize your corner’s potential with creative storage options:

  • Tiered Trays: Perfect for organizing spices, condiments, or small kitchen essentials vertically.
  • Lazy Susans: Ideal for corners, allowing easy access to items without digging through clutter.
  • Corner Shelves: Install floating or bracketed shelves to display items and free up counter space.
  • Baskets and Bins: Use woven or metal baskets to contain smaller items neatly, aligning with your kitchen’s decor style.
  • Repurposed Items: Think outside the box—an old cake stand becomes a tiered tray, mason jars hold spices, and vintage crates store cookbooks.

Adding Final Touches for a Polished Look

Complete your decor with thoughtful accessories that enhance both style and function:

  • Lighting: Incorporate a small lamp or LED string lights to brighten the corner and add warmth.
  • Greenery: Introduce a small houseplant or fresh flowers for a natural, lively touch.
  • Decorative Accents: Select a few personal and decorative items like artwork, a scented candle, or a decorative bowl to bring personality to the space.

FAQs About Kitchen Corner Decor Ideas

How do I decorate a small kitchen counter corner?

Focus on maximizing vertical space with shelves or tiered trays, select compact, multi-use items, and maintain a cohesive color scheme to keep the area organized and visually appealing.

What can I put in the corner of my kitchen?

Consider a functional addition like an indoor herb garden, a decorative shelf, or a dedicated coffee station. Layering wooden boards or adding a small decorative piece can also enhance the space’s charm.

What can I do with a dead corner kitchen space?

Transform dead corners by incorporating smart storage solutions such as corner shelves, Lazy Susans, or tiered trays. These options maximize space and make items easily accessible.

What are some budget-friendly kitchen counter corner decor ideas?

Use items you already own creatively—repurpose mason jars as storage containers, utilize a cake stand as a tiered tray, or layer inexpensive cutting boards for a rustic look. Small DIY projects can also add charm without breaking the bank.

How do I keep my kitchen counter corner clutter-free?

Implement regular decluttering routines, adopt an “one in, one out” policy for new items, use concealed storage options, and clean surfaces consistently to maintain order and beauty.
